Output 270cd2349fe96ece4b6a10212e5b28b21c7124b2552796539ff4ba64418e1721:6

value
5908092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7193c61879a26b314553a38e71e8cae829d468 OP_EQUAL
address
3MsuKRWSAhAcVze4cLhmr7QfbecHQmR7vd
transaction
270cd2349fe96ece4b6a10212e5b28b21c7124b2552796539ff4ba64418e1721
spent
true